Affirmative Action: Asian Americans & Anti-Blackness

Season 4 Episode 417 | 26m 46s

Affirmative action's foes worked with conservative Chinese American organizations to sue two colleges over their admissions processes. The result was a victory for activists who have been trying to do away with affirmative action for years. What led to the June 29 decision by the Trump-packed Supreme Court finally to ban race-conscious affirmative action?
